Huawei 1H19 Results Strong; Still Growing After Entity List Event

Today, Huawei announced 1H19 results were CNY401.3B, up 23.2% Y/Y.  Carrier business 1H19 revenues were CNY146.5B, with 50 commercial 5G contracts and shipments of more than 150,000 base stations.  Enterprise 1H19 revenues were CNY31.6B.  Consumer Business 1H19 revenues were CNY220.8B, with 118M smartphone units, up 24% Y/Y.  The company said… Read More »Huawei 1H19 Results Strong; Still Growing After Entity List Event
